THIBODEAUX, Chief Judge.
A jury convicted Defendant, Lisa M. Brown, of possession of cocaine. She appeals that conviction and asserts two assignments of error. She contends the trial court erroneously advised her that her sentence was not subject to diminution for good behavior pursuant to La.R.S. 15:571.3, and it erroneously refused to give a nullifying instruction to the jury on the charge of possession of drug paraphernalia.
